Explore Manchester United’s official Football League tables from the 1910/11 to 1919/20 seasons, covering the pre-war period and the early years at Old Trafford. This page includes final league positions, points, and key stats for each season—highlighting the club’s performances in the First Division during a pivotal decade that included their second league title in 1910/11 and the interruption of football due to World War I. The Football League closed down at the end of the 1914-15 season due to the outbreak of World War one.
Two regional leagues were organised for the Midlands and Lancashire and London clubs formed their own competition.
The Football League would resume once World War One was over in the season 1919/20.
